DMR radios operate on the DMR standard, which was developed by the European Telecommunications Standards Institute (ETSI) to address the growing need for efficient digital communication This standard allows DMR radios to transmit voice and data over digital channels with excellent clarity and reliability Unlike traditional analog radios, DMR radios can transmit two conversations simultaneously on the same frequency, thanks to a technology known as Time-Division Multiple Access (TDMA).
One of the key features of DMR radios is their ability to create private and secure communication networks By using encryption algorithms, DMR radios can ensure that sensitive information remains confidential and protected from unauthorized access This feature makes DMR radios ideal for industries such as public safety, security, and defense, where confidentiality is paramount.
DMR radios also offer a wide range of advanced features that enhance communication efficiency These include text messaging, GPS tracking, and remote monitoring capabilities With text messaging, users can send short messages to individuals or groups without disrupting ongoing conversations GPS tracking allows users to track the location of DMR radios in real-time, which is beneficial for coordinating field operations and emergency response.

In addition to their advanced features, DMR radios are also known for their rugged design and durability Most DMR radios are built to withstand harsh environmental conditions, making them suitable for use in industries such as construction, mining, and oil and gas Their robust construction ensures that DMR radios can withstand drops, shocks, and exposure to water and dust, making them reliable communication tools in challenging environments.
DMR radios are widely used in various industries, including public safety, transportation, utilities, and manufacturing In the public safety sector, DMR radios are used by police, firefighters, and emergency medical services to coordinate responses to incidents and ensure effective communication between first responders In the transportation industry, DMR radios are utilized by taxi companies, bus operators, and logistics companies to coordinate vehicle movements and provide real-time updates to drivers and dispatchers.
Utilities companies rely on DMR radios to monitor and control critical infrastructure, such as power grids, water treatment plants, and telecommunications networks The advanced features of DMR radios allow utilities companies to improve operational efficiency, reduce downtime, and respond quickly to emergencies.
Manufacturing facilities use DMR radios to streamline communication between production teams, supervisors, and maintenance staff With features such as group calling and priority scanning, DMR radios help manufacturing companies optimize their workflows, minimize downtime, and ensure smooth operations.
